About agriculture in Kepi
Kepi is the administrative center of the Mappi Regency in the South Papua province of Indonesia. Situated along the banks of the Mappi River, the town is surrounded by a vast landscape of low-lying wetlands, tropical rainforests, and intricate river systems. The rural areas around Kepi are characterized by their remote, pristine nature, where the local environment is deeply influenced by the seasonal ebb and flow of the region's many waterways.
Agriculture in the vicinity of Kepi is centered on traditional subsistence farming and the harvesting of natural resources. Sago palm cultivation is the primary agricultural activity, providing a dietary staple for the local population. In addition to sago, small-scale farming of tubers, coconuts, and local fruits occurs in the fertile forest clearings. Livestock is generally limited to small-scale poultry and pig rearing, which are integrated into the village-based agricultural systems.
